I looked into the issue. This seems to be due to lack of resources.

We believe this is either due to a low memory situation (or a GDI leak). If  
you are curious, you
should be able to watch both of those with Task Manager (Ctrl+Shift+Esc).  
You can watch the overall
memory consumption with the Performance tab in Task Manager and see a  
breakdown of memory and GDI
usage per process using the Processes tab. You will probably have to make  
the GDI column visible by
going into View \ Select columns... and check GDI Objects.
